// Background for new folks: this client talks to Harrowmere, the managed
// queue service that replaced our homegrown job runner (the old "Paddlewheel"
// code you'll still see referenced in comments — it's gone, ignore it).
// Harrowmere handles retries and dead-lettering natively, so do NOT wrap
// enqueue calls in our legacy retry helper; you'll get duplicate jobs.
// The client needs a per-environment credential, injected at build time
// in CI but set manually for local dev. The local development key follows.

API key for fahif-hahog: kto2_k2

Runbook: account recovery, Gridstone tile-cache layer. If the cache admin account locks after failed rotations, do not rebuild the cluster. Flush only the render shards, never the metadata ring. Recovery flow: stop the warmer daemon, confirm shard checksums, then open the recovery console on the standby node. The console prompts once; three failures trigger a 24h lockout. Enter the recovery passphrase that appears directly below this line.

vault phrase of kaduf-baweg = norael-julox-raleth-wenok-eliir-ulamir-ulair-norwyn-rusion

## Building Access — Spares Room (Hullbrook Annex)

Contractors: the spare hardware room is down the east corridor on the ground floor, third door on the left. Sign in at the front desk first and grab a visitor lanyard. Anything you take out, jot it in the blue logbook — yes, even the little stuff. The door self-locks, so don't wedge it. To get in, punch in the code below.

staff pass of hagug-taguf = bdg-HJ-9

## Authentication

Plugins for the Tallyvine loyalty-points ledger authenticate against the Brindle gateway before reading or writing point balances. All requests must include a plugin identity header plus a gateway credential; unsigned calls are rejected with a 401. For local development against the shared sandbox ledger, configure your plugin with the sandbox key shown below.

app token of fajop-fahif = qvz4-AnML